Compartir a través de


Microsoft.Bot.Builder.Dialogs.Adaptive.Actions Espacio de nombres

Clases

ActionScope

ActionScope administra la ejecución de un bloque de acciones y admite la semántica Goto, Continue y Break.

ActionScopeCommands

Representa los posibles comandos de ámbito de acción.

ActionScopeResult

Representa el comando Id y Scope de un ámbito de acción.

Ask

Solicite una respuesta de finalización abierta.

BaseInvokeDialog

Acción que llama a otro cuadro de diálogo.

BeginDialog

Acción que comienza a ejecutar otro cuadro de diálogo, cuando haya terminado, volverá al autor de la llamada.

BeginSkill

Comience una aptitud.

BreakLoop

Permite salir de un bucle.

CancelAllDialogs

Comando para cancelar todos los diálogos actuales mediante la emisión de un evento que debe detectarse para evitar que se propague la cancelación.

CancelAllDialogsBase

Clase base para la API CancelAllDialogs.

CancelDialog

Comando para cancelar todos los diálogos actuales mediante la emisión de un evento que debe detectarse para evitar que se propague la cancelación.

Case

Casos de ámbito de acción.

CodeAction

Clase que representa una acción de código de diálogo.

ContinueConversation

Acción que continúa una conversación mediante una referencia de conversación.

ContinueConversationLater

Acción que programa la conversación actual que se va a continuar más adelante.

ContinueLoop

Permite continuar con el bucle.

DebugBreak

Interrumpir la depuración.

DeleteActivity

Vuelva a enviar una actividad al usuario.

DeleteProperties

Elimina una propiedad de la memoria.

DeleteProperty

Elimina una propiedad de la memoria.

DynamicBeginDialog

Acción BeginDialog interna que enlaza dinámicamente x.schema/x.dialog para invocar el recurso x.dialog con propiedades como opciones.

EditActions

Clase que permite editar las acciones actuales.

EditArray

Permite modificar una matriz en memoria.

EmitEvent

Acción que emite un evento mediante declaración.

EndDialog

Comando para finalizar el cuadro de diálogo actual y devolver resultProperty como resultado del diálogo.

EndTurn

Este comando finaliza el turno actual sin finalizar el cuadro de diálogo.

Foreach

Ejecuta un conjunto de acciones una vez para cada elemento de una lista o colección en memoria.

ForEachElement

Ejecuta un conjunto de acciones una vez para cada elemento de una lista o colección en memoria.

ForeachPage

Ejecuta un conjunto de acciones una vez para cada elemento de una lista o colección en memoria.

GetActivityMembers

Llama a BotFrameworkAdapter.GetActivityMembers() y establece el resultado en una propiedad de memoria.

GetConversationMembers

Llama a BotFrameworkAdapter.GetConversationMembers () y establece el resultado en una propiedad de memoria.

GetConversationReference

Obtiene la referencia de conversación actual y la guarda en una propiedad de memoria adecuada para usarla en la acción ContinueConversation.

GotoAction

Tengo una acción por id.

HttpRequest

Acción para realizar una solicitud HttpRequest.

HttpRequest.Result

Datos de resultado de la operación http.

IfCondition

Rama condicional.

LogAction

Escriba la entrada en los registros de seguimiento de la aplicación (Trace.TraceInformation).

PropertyAssignment

Asignación de propiedades (se usa en las acciones SetProperty y SetProperties).

RepeatDialog

Acción que repite el cuadro de diálogo activo (reiniciando).

ReplaceDialog

Acción que llama a otro cuadro de diálogo, cuando haya terminado, irá al cuadro de diálogo primario de los autores de llamadas.

SendActivity

Vuelva a enviar una actividad al usuario.

SendHandoffActivity

Enviar una actividad de entrega.

SetProperties

Establece una propiedad con el resultado de evaluar una expresión de valor.

SetProperty

Establece una propiedad con el resultado de evaluar una expresión de valor.

SignOutUser

Vuelva a enviar una actividad al usuario.

SwitchCondition

Rama condicional con varios casos.

TelemetryTrackEventAction

Realice un seguimiento de un evento personalizado mediante IBotTelemetryClient.

ThrowException

Acción que produce una excepción mediante declaración.

TraceActivity

Vuelva a enviar una actividad tace a la transcripción.

UpdateActivity

Actualice una actividad con reemplazo.

Enumeraciones

EditArray.ArrayChangeType

Posible tipo de acciones de cambio de matriz.

HttpRequest.HttpMethod

Métodos HTTP.

HttpRequest.ResponseTypes

Lista de posibles tipos de respuesta.